Job Description
Position Overview:
The Systems Engineer works directly with clients to understand their operational challenges and align them with tailored product and system solutions. This role blends client-facing technical consultation, system engineering, and solution design, supporting the full lifecycle from concept through integration and validation. Responsibilities include requirements development, system architecture, evaluations, proofs of concept, proposal creation, and ongoing technical support.
Key Responsibilities:
Client Engagement & Solution Development-
Consult with clients to identify their needs, challenges, and operational requirements.
Match client needs to appropriate product and system solutions.
Prepare and deliver technical presentations highlighting product features, capabilities, and benefits.
Develop customized solutions by tailoring product offerings to meet unique client requirements.
Craft detailed proposals outlining technical solutions, pricing, and implementation plans.
Maintain long-term client relationships, providing post-sale support and addressing technical questions or system issues.
Evaluation, Testing & Technology Assessments-
Plan and conduct market surveys, lab evaluations, proofs of concept, and pilot programs for physical security technologies.
Assist in the development of system and functional requirements and allocate requirements across hardware, software, facility, and personnel components.
Participate in interface definition, system configuration updates, and coordination across teams throughout the lifecycle.
Systems Engineering & Architecture-
Generate alternative system concepts, physical architectures, and design solutions.
Participate in establishing and gaining approval for requirements, designs, interface definitions, test procedures, and documentation.
Define verification methods, evaluation criteria, and processes in structured test and verification plans.
Develop system design solutions aligned with system requirements and functional analysis.
Provide technical direction for engineering, integration, and testing of hardware/software components, including:
Requirements elicitation and analysis
Functional allocation
Systems requirements reviews
Concepts of operation (CONOPS) development
Interface standards development
End-to-end system flow analysis
Technical and non-technical assessments
Lifecycle Documentation & Analysis-
Develop operational scenarios and Concepts of Operation illustrating system interactions with users and environments.
Review and approve system engineering documentation to ensure accuracy, completeness, and compliance with requirements.
Conduct quantitative analyses related to non-functional performance attributes (e.g., reliability, maintainability, vulnerability, survivability).
Prepare time-dependent functional flow diagrams and timelines.
Integration, Configuration Management & Risk-
Establish formal processes for system integration and coordinate activities across multiple engineering teams.
Implement change control processes ensuring traceability, impact analysis, stakeholder alignment, and action closure.
Assess technical and programmatic risks, determining probability, impact, and mitigation strategies according to risk management protocols.
Minimum Qualifications:
Bachelor’s degree in Systems Engineering, Computer Science, Information Systems, Engineering Science, Engineering Management, or related discipline from an accredited institution.
5+ years of progressive experience in systems engineering or related technical fields.
Alternative Education/Experience Path:
Master’s degree with 3+ years of experience.
